Output fe870148534af1af85478c16bc34cfb28eb6043a07619560f5572c2412bf8457:1

value
108372094
script pubkey
OP_0 OP_PUSHBYTES_20 4d1c9923bad3abe3dd19c5eb789a0f53eb494c54
address
bc1qf5wfjga66w478hgech4h3xs02045jnz5tpxd5a
transaction
fe870148534af1af85478c16bc34cfb28eb6043a07619560f5572c2412bf8457
confirmations
336442
spent
true